  • Life nowadays is dominated and complicated by the remorseless Zip. Blouses zip up, skirts zip down, ski-ing suits zip everywhere† Why? Is there anything more deadly than a Zip that turns nasty on you?

    - Dame Agatha Mary Clarissa ne  e Miller Christie
      Come, Tell Me HowYou Live, ch.1.

  •    People don't very much like things that are beautifultheyare so far from their nasty little minds.

    - Regis Debray
      Letter.

  • Something nasty in the woodshed.

    - Stella Dorothea Gibbons
       Aunt  Ada Doom. Cold Comfort Farm, ch.10.

  • One of the worst things about life is not how nasty the nasty people are.You know that already. It is how nasty the nice people can be.

    - Anthony Dymoke Powell
      Hearing Secret Harmonies, ch.7.

  • 'Do you know what a pessimist is?' 'A man who thinks everybody is as nasty as himself, and hates them for it.'

    - George Bernard Shaw
      An Unsocial Socialist, ch.5.

  • A nice man is a man of nasty ideas.

    -Jonathan Swift
      Thoughts onVarious Subjects (enlarged edn).
